Howard Rheingold's Rheingold University - 4 views

  •  
    Rheingold puts his thoughts, videos,course syllabi on the skills to be network smart on this site. Here is his introduction: The future of digital culture-yours, mine, and ours-depends on how well we learn to use the media that have infiltrated, amplified, distracted, enriched, and complicated our lives. How you employ a search engine, stream video from your phonecam, or update your Facebook status matters to you and everyone, because the ways people use new media in the first years of an emerging communication regime can influence the way those media end up being used and misused for decades to come. Instead of confining my exploration to whether or not Google is making us stupid, Facebook is commoditizing our privacy, or Twitter is chopping our attention into microslices (all good questions), I've been asking myself and others how to use social media intelligently, humanely, and above all mindfully. This book is about what I've learned.

Espresso Book Machines: Should Libraries Offer On Demand Publishing? - 1 views

  •  
    Espresso Book Machines are a really interesting idea, and despite the "hefty price tag" might be a great solution to users who still prefer print copies to electronic copies of books. It's also interesting to think about how Espresso Machines will influence library collections. This article argues that it supports a patron acquisition model, if all users end up printing books on demand (which will limit questioning during the collection development process) will that mean that for those who can't afford to print books, will not have access to them? Will the Espresso Machine bring the concept of the library and the concept of the bookstore too close together? Don't get me wrong, I think it's a great idea, and the possibilities for self-publishing are great! As these machines gain more popularity, it will be interesting to see the direction of collection development in Libraries.

    LaTeX is a high-quality typesetting system; it includes features designed for the production of technical and scientific documentation. LaTeX is the de facto standard for the communication and publication of scientific documents. LaTeX is available as free software.
  •  
    LaTex is a document preparation system programmed in free software. It is also a document markup language. It is a very useful tool to create scientific documents in many fields, but especially appropriate to write mathematical expresions. Among its advantages, it has different dictionaries for many languages, it can be adapted to any style class and gives a professional look to any document you write. In addition, manage of bibliography references is quite simple and flexible. Latex comprises a collection of TeX macros and program to process TeX documents and convert them in PDF documents, but also in HTML, PS, EPS, DVI, etc. The other main advantage is that LaTex document scan be opened with any text editor since they consist of plain text and do not contain hidden formatting codes or binary instructions.

    To determine the ranking we count the times each file gets downloaded. Both HTTP and FTP transfers are counted. Only transfers from ibiblio.org are counted as we have no access to our mirrors log files. Multiple downloads from the same IP address on the same day count as one download.
